Open PedroDiez opened 2 months ago
Hello @PedroDiez Does this point is specific to the subscription or should it be tackled at whole CAMARA level?
I checked some other other API like in device location or QoD and I do not find the 504 while we have it for Carrier billing.
Hi @bigludo7,
Raised the issue for subscription and notification specifically. Anyway it could be also considered at whole CAMARA level, as the scenario could appear for any API
Problem description
Currently in CAMARA CloudEvents Model, Exception 504 (TIMEOUT) is not considered.
It is proposed to consider this exception for Timeout scenario where API Server generates a timeout (e.g. communication failure with BE component).
To be discussed within Commonalities.
Possible evolution
If agreed, to enhance Notifications and Subscription artifacts to incorporate this exception:
Also to check whether some description enhancement is required in section 12 of API Design Guidelines document.
Alternative solution N/A
Additional context Background discussion in: https://github.com/camaraproject/Commonalities/pull/189#discussion_r1587124198
Issue proposed for MetaRelease Spring 25 - https://github.com/camaraproject/Commonalities/issues/273